We have 6 tents for 18 campers each tent holds 2 or 4 campers exactly how many of our tents hold 2
wolverine [178]

Answer:

  3 tents hold 2 campers

Step-by-step explanation:

The given relations can be expressed as a single equation in the number of 2-camper tents.

__

Let x represent the number of 2-camper tents. Then the number of 4-camper tents is 6-x, and the total number of campers in tents is ...

  2x +4(6 -x) = 18

  -2x +24 = 18

  -2x = -6 . . . . . . subtract 24

  x = 3 . . . . . . . divide by -2

Exactly 3 tents hold 2 campers.

_____

<em>Additional comment</em>

The other 3 tents hold 4 campers.

Another way to consider this is to assume that all tents hold 2 campers, and then realize there are 18 -6×2 = 6 campers left over. If these are placed 2 per tent, then there will be 6/2 = 3 tents with 4 campers. The remaining 3 tents will have 2 campers.
